Maria
Sharapova followed Serena Williams out of the Australian Open after the
second fourth-round upset in 24 hours.Third-seeded Sharapova lost 3-6,
6-4, 6-1 to Dominika Cibulkova on Monday, struggling with her serve in
the second and third sets and making 45 unforced errors as she tried to
claw her way back.Her serve started to backfire from the eighth game,
when she was broken at love while trying to serve out the first
set.Maria Sharapova had been resilient but shaky in her first three
Australian Open matches, but those mistakes caught up to her against

Top-ranked
Williams, a five-time Australian Open champion, was knocked out in a
three-set loss to 14th-seeded Ana Ivanovic on Sunday, and later revealed
she had a back problem that had her considering withdrawing from the
tournament.The absence of two of the biggest stars in women's tennis
opens up the draw for two-time defending champion Victoria Azarenka, who

wasn't anything out of the ordinary for a tennis player.Cibulkova had
spent just over 3? hours on court in her first three wins, including a
6-1, 6-0 win over No. 16 Carla Suarez Navarro in the third round.The
pair hadn't played since Sharapova's quarterfinal win at Wimbledon in
2011. Now they're evenly split in six head-to-heads, but Cibulkova has
won two of their three matches at the majors with her win Monday and her
quarterfinal victory at the 2009 French Open.Cibulkova raced to a 5-0
lead in the second set before tightening up and letting Sharapova back
into the match. She was more steady in the third, when she didn't even
face a break point."I was never doubting myself," the No. 20-seeded
Cibulkova said, adding that Ivanovic's win over Williams the previous
day had been motivational but not her main inspiration against
Sharapova."It was a great match for Ana. But this was a different story.
I already beat Maria before and I beat her" at a major.
